I wasn't sure where the best place to ask this question would be...I asked inside of another thread about snack pictures, but wanted a wider audience in hopes of finding an answer.

Does anyone know if Pooh's Honey Pots can still be found in WDW? They are chocolate balls filled with caramel. The caramel is drippy and gooey and oozey. It's not the typical chewy caramel you find in candies. It's amazing and I have a few family members who absolutely adore it. The last time we were in WDW we could not find any, except ones that were filled with chocolate instead. I think they usually come in a little tin of some sort. At least when they shipped them out to retail Disney stores, they did.

I too absolutely LOVED Pooh Pots, but unfortunately they don't make them anymore:sad1:We used to buy a couple of bags each trip...one to eat while there and one to bring home!! I think it has probably been about 2 years or even longer than I have seen them (we make 3 trips a year...so I have been checking lots!!!) I have even asked cast members at the confectionary store at MK about them and they didn't even know what they were!!!

Now I don't know if they are "individually" made...like the stuff in the showcase(where the pieces of fudge are and stuff like that) but the little ones you are talking about seem to have disappeared.:confused3
